MATH 665 - Applied Regression Analysis and Design of Experiments


Credits: 3
Prerequisite: MATH 564  or permission of the instructor.
Corequisite: None

Restriction: None

Description: Analyzes data using general linear and mixed linear models.  Examines in detail the simple linear regression, multiple linear regression, polynomial linear regression, ANOVA, randomized block design, nested design, split-plot design, and Latin square design models.  Uses statistical software for data analysis.  Develops model theory using results from linear algebra and mathematical statistics.
